From 4c114b8357cb7445a6cf14fccf05ee68b6a1184c Mon Sep 17 00:00:00 2001 From: md Date: Sun, 15 Aug 2021 19:41:32 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E6=89=B9=E9=87=8F=E6=8F=90?= =?UTF-8?q?=E4=BA=A4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- app/build.gradle | 2 +- .../outdoor/adapter/CapacityEvaluationAdapter.java | 2 +- .../fragment/CapacityEvaluationFragment.java | 1 + .../fragment/CapacityMeasurementFragment.java | 3 ++- .../navinfo/outdoor/fragment/HasSubmitFragment.java | 7 ++++--- .../com/navinfo/outdoor/fragment/PoiFragment.java | 2 +- .../java/com/navinfo/outdoor/util/PoiSaveUtils.java | 11 ++++++----- app/src/main/res/layout/fragment_has_submit.xml | 13 +++++++------ 8 files changed, 23 insertions(+), 18 deletions(-) diff --git a/app/build.gradle b/app/build.gradle index d1bb336..5e04152 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-3,7 +3,7 @@ apply plugin: 'com.android.application' android { compileSdkVersion 29 buildToolsVersion '29.0.2' - // ndkVersion '23.0.7123448' + ndkVersion '23.0.7123448' defaultConfig { applicationId "com.navinfo.outdoor" diff --git a/app/src/main/java/com/navinfo/outdoor/adapter/CapacityEvaluationAdapter.java b/app/src/main/java/com/navinfo/outdoor/adapter/CapacityEvaluationAdapter.java index 893a008..9de26ce 100644 --- a/app/src/main/java/com/navinfo/outdoor/adapter/CapacityEvaluationAdapter.java +++ b/app/src/main/java/com/navinfo/outdoor/adapter/CapacityEvaluationAdapter.java @@ -50,7 +50,7 @@ public class CapacityEvaluationAdapter extends RecyclerView.Adapter photoFile = new ArrayList<>(); - photoFile.clear(); if (poiEntity.getPhotoInfo() != null) { if (poiEntity.getPhotoInfo().size() > 0) { for (int i = 0; i < poiEntity.getPhotoInfo().size(); i++) { @@ -268,11 +267,12 @@ public class PoiSaveUtils { txtFileList.add(file); } videoFileList.addAll(txtFileList); + File fileZip = new File(Constant.PICTURE_FOLDER, "files" + ".zip"); + ZipUtil.zipFiles(videoFileList, fileZip, null); + if (fileZip!=null){ + photoFile.add(fileZip); + } } - File fileZip = new File(Constant.PICTURE_FOLDER, "files" + ".zip"); - ZipUtil.zipFiles(videoFileList, fileZip, null); - photoFile.add(fileZip); - String url = null; //1 "POI"2 "充电站"3 "POI录像"4 "道路录像"5 "其他"6 "面状任务" if (poiEntity.getType() == 1) { @@ -289,6 +289,7 @@ public class PoiSaveUtils { try { HttpParams httpParams=new HttpParams(); httpParams.put("auditId",bodyId); + Response execute = OkGoBuilder.getInstance() .Builder(mContext) .url(url) diff --git a/app/src/main/res/layout/fragment_has_submit.xml b/app/src/main/res/layout/fragment_has_submit.xml index 7c7bebc..b7ff7b5 100644 --- a/app/src/main/res/layout/fragment_has_submit.xml +++ b/app/src/main/res/layout/fragment_has_submit.xml @@ -254,7 +254,8 @@ android:textSize="12sp" />